26 package javax.xml.bind.annotation.adapters; |
|
27 |
|
28 /** |
|
29 * Adapts a Java type for custom marshaling. |
|
30 * |
|
31 * <p> <b> Usage: </b> </p> |
|
32 * |
|
33 * <p> |
|
34 * Some Java types do not map naturally to a XML representation, for |
|
35 * example <tt>HashMap</tt> or other non JavaBean classes. Conversely, |
|
36 * a XML repsentation may map to a Java type but an application may |
|
37 * choose to accesss the XML representation using another Java |
|
38 * type. For example, the schema to Java binding rules bind |
|
39 * xs:DateTime by default to XmlGregorianCalendar. But an application |
|
40 * may desire to bind xs:DateTime to a custom type, |
|
41 * MyXmlGregorianCalendar, for example. In both cases, there is a |
|
42 * mismatch between <i> bound type </i>, used by an application to |
|
43 * access XML content and the <i> value type</i>, that is mapped to an |
|
44 * XML representation. |
|
45 * |
|
46 * <p> |
|
47 * This abstract class defines methods for adapting a bound type to a value |
|
48 * type or vice versa. The methods are invoked by the JAXB binding |
|
49 * framework during marshaling and unmarshalling: |
|
50 * |
|
51 * <ul> |
|
52 * <li> <b> XmlAdapter.marshal(...): </b> During marshalling, JAXB |
|
53 * binding framework invokes XmlAdapter.marshal(..) to adapt a |
|
54 * bound type to value type, which is then marshaled to XML |
|
55 * representation. </li> |
|
56 * |
|
57 * <li> <b> XmlAdapter.unmarshal(...): </b> During unmarshalling, |
|
58 * JAXB binding framework first unmarshals XML representation |
|
59 * to a value type and then invokes XmlAdapter.unmarshal(..) to |
|
60 * adapt the value type to a bound type. </li> |
|
61 * </ul> |
|
62 * |
|
63 * Writing an adapter therefore involves the following steps: |
|
64 * |
|
65 * <ul> |
|
66 * <li> Write an adapter that implements this abstract class. </li> |
|
67 * <li> Install the adapter using the annotation {@link |
|
68 * XmlJavaTypeAdapter} </li> |
|
69 * </ul> |
|
70 * |
|
71 * <p><b>Example:</b> Customized mapping of <tt>HashMap</tt></p> |
|
72 * <p> The following example illustrates the use of |
|
73 * <tt>@XmlAdapter</tt> and <tt>@XmlJavaTypeAdapter</tt> to |
|
74 * customize the mapping of a <tt>HashMap</tt>. |
|
75 * |
|
76 * <p> <b> Step 1: </b> Determine the desired XML representation for HashMap. |
|
77 * |
|
78 * <pre> |
|
79 * <hashmap> |
|
80 * <entry key="id123">this is a value</entry> |
|
81 * <entry key="id312">this is another value</entry> |
|
82 * ... |
|
83 * </hashmap> |
|
84 * </pre> |
|
85 * |
|
86 * <p> <b> Step 2: </b> Determine the schema definition that the |
|
87 * desired XML representation shown above should follow. |
|
88 * |
|
89 * <pre> |
|
90 * |
|
91 * <xs:complexType name="myHashMapType"> |
|
92 * <xs:sequence> |
|
93 * <xs:element name="entry" type="myHashMapEntryType" |
|
94 * minOccurs = "0" maxOccurs="unbounded"/> |
|
95 * </xs:sequence> |
|
96 * </xs:complexType> |
|
97 * |
|
98 * <xs:complexType name="myHashMapEntryType"> |
|
99 * <xs:simpleContent> |
|
100 * <xs:extension base="xs:string"> |
|
101 * <xs:attribute name="key" type="xs:int"/> |
|
102 * </xs:extension> |
|
103 * </xs:simpleContent> |
|
104 * </xs:complexType> |
|
105 * |
|
106 * </pre> |
|
107 * |
|
108 * <p> <b> Step 3: </b> Write value types that can generate the above |
|
109 * schema definition. |
|
110 * |
|
111 * <pre> |
|
112 * public class MyHashMapType { |
|
113 * List<MyHashMapEntryType> entry; |
|
114 * } |
|
115 * |
|
116 * public class MyHashMapEntryType { |
|
117 * @XmlAttribute |
|
118 * public Integer key; |
|
119 * |
|
120 * @XmlValue |
|
121 * public String value; |
|
122 * } |
|
123 * </pre> |
|
124 * |
|
125 * <p> <b> Step 4: </b> Write the adapter that adapts the value type, |
|
126 * MyHashMapType to a bound type, HashMap, used by the application. |
|
127 * |
|
128 * <pre> |
|
129 * public final class MyHashMapAdapter extends |
|
130 * XmlAdapter<MyHashMapType,HashMap> { ... } |
|
131 * |
|
132 * </pre> |
|
133 * |
|
134 * <p> <b> Step 5: </b> Use the adapter. |
|
135 * |
|
136 * <pre> |
|
137 * public class Foo { |
|
138 * @XmlJavaTypeAdapter(MyHashMapAdapter.class) |
|
139 * HashMap hashmap; |
|
140 * ... |
|
141 * } |
|
142 * </pre> |
|
143 * |
|
144 * The above code fragment will map to the following schema: |
|
145 * |
|
146 * <pre> |
|
147 * <xs:complexType name="Foo"> |
|
148 * <xs:sequence> |
|
149 * <xs:element name="hashmap" type="myHashMapType" |
|
150 * </xs:sequence> |
|
151 * </xs:complexType> |
|
152 * </pre> |
|
153 * |
|
154 * @param <BoundType> |
|
155 * The type that JAXB doesn't know how to handle. An adapter is written |
|
156 * to allow this type to be used as an in-memory representation through |
|
157 * the <tt>ValueType</tt>. |
|
158 * @param <ValueType> |
|
159 * The type that JAXB knows how to handle out of the box. |
|
160 * |
|
161 * @author <ul><li>Sekhar Vajjhala, Sun Microsystems Inc.</li> <li> Kohsuke Kawaguchi, Sun Microsystems Inc.</li></ul> |
|
162 * @see XmlJavaTypeAdapter |
|
163 * @since JAXB 2.0 |
|
164 */ |
|
165 public abstract class XmlAdapter<ValueType,BoundType> { |
|
166 |
|
167 /** |
|
168 * Do-nothing constructor for the derived classes. |
|
169 */ |
|
170 protected XmlAdapter() {} |
|
171 |
|
172 /** |
|
173 * Convert a value type to a bound type. |
|
174 * |
|
175 * @param v |
|
176 * The value to be converted. Can be null. |
|
177 * @throws Exception |
|
178 * if there's an error during the conversion. The caller is responsible for |
|
179 * reporting the error to the user through {@link javax.xml.bind.ValidationEventHandler}. |
|
180 */ |
|
181 public abstract BoundType unmarshal(ValueType v) throws Exception; |
|
182 |
|
183 /** |
|
184 * Convert a bound type to a value type. |
|
185 * |
|
186 * @param v |
|
187 * The value to be convereted. Can be null. |
|
188 * @throws Exception |
|
189 * if there's an error during the conversion. The caller is responsible for |
|
190 * reporting the error to the user through {@link javax.xml.bind.ValidationEventHandler}. |
|
191 */ |
|
192 public abstract ValueType marshal(BoundType v) throws Exception; |
|
193 } |
